

PIC Food Pantry at Clemens
On Thursday, Aug. 29th the PIC Food Pantry at Clemens High School opened for the 2019/20 school year. The food pantry is open Thursdays at the end of the school day for students and staff in need to pick-up food to take home. Flyers were hung in the school and invitations were emailed from the school to parents of students that qualified for free or reduced fee school meals.
